摘要
On the basis of spectrophotometric measurements and applying the Job, Harvey-Manning, mole ratio and the Franck-Ostwald methods it has been found that, in acid media, molybdenum(VI) and sodium-pyrogallol-5-sulphonate (PS) form a complex [MoO3(PS)(2)](2-). The wide absorption maxima of this complex is at 314-375 nm. The stability constants of this complex were calculated by using the Job and the Franck-Ostwald methods. The thermodynamic values, Delta H degrees, Delta G degrees, and Delta S degrees, of the complex have also been calculated. A spectrophotometric method for molybdenum determination has been developed. The method is applied for the determination of molybdenum in steel.
